Outstanding Science Trade Books for Students K-12: Books published in 2003

The books that appear in this annotated bibliography were selected as Outstanding Trade Books published in 2003. They are intended primarily for kindergarten through twelfth grade. They were selected by members of a book review panel appointed by the National Science Teachers Association (NSTA) and assembled in cooperation with the Children's Book Council (CBC). Selection is based generally on the following criteria: The book has substantial science content; information is clear, accurate, and up to date; theories and facts are clearly distinguished; facts are not oversimplified to the point where the information is misleading; generalizations are supported by facts and significant facts are not omitted; and books are free of gender, ethnic, and socioeconomic bias.
